Staying Power

Since retiring from the state Supreme Court, Justice Edward Panelli has been busier than ever

By Craig Anderson
Daily Journal Staff Writer

SAN JOSE - Fourteen years after his retirement from the state Supreme Court, Edward Panelli, 76, remains as busy as ever, working as a mediator and arbitrator resolving disputes ranging from insurance coverage to wage-and-hour cases.
